Abstract
A method and system for implementing a transportable operating system boot environment on a computer system. The method includes the step of accessing a stored operating system environment coupled to the computer system. An identity object is then accessed, wherein the identity object includes hardware and software configuration information regarding the computer system. The hardware and software configuration information of the identity object is then impressed onto the stored operating system environment to update the stored operating system environment in accordance with the computer system. The computer system is then booted using the updated stored operating system environment. The stored operating system environment can be coupled to the computer system using a removable media. The identity object can be impressed onto the stored operating system environment by using an agent running on the computer system.
